Common Statistical Methods Explained

Common statistical methods include descriptive statistics, which summarize data, and inferential statistics, which draw conclusions. Probability distributions, like the normal distribution, model randomness. Hypothesis testing evaluates claims, while regression analysis examines relationships between variables. Data visualization tools, such as charts, simplify complex data. These methods are essential for uncovering patterns, predicting outcomes, and making informed decisions in various fields. Understanding these techniques empowers users to interpret and apply data effectively, fostering better analysis and problem-solving skills.

Strategies for Effective Revision

Effective revision with the solutions manual involves spaced practice, active recall, and focused review. Students can break study sessions into manageable intervals, revisiting concepts periodically to enhance retention. Active recall involves testing oneself on problems without immediate answers, strengthening memory. The manual’s structured solutions also guide learners to identify and prioritize weak areas, ensuring targeted revision. By aligning study plans with past exam questions, students can refine their approach, building both speed and accuracy for exam success.
